G16 governor cable issue??
Ok, new to carts, just picked up a '98 gas G16 and it runs fine but I was looking at modifying the governor and found the cable coming from it is unattached...
The cart still runs, wondering where this cable goes to? It looks as if it runs towards the motor and has a fitting on end that looks like it would go to something?? sorry if this sounds ridiculous |
Re: G16 governor cable issue??
Could be the previous owner bypassed the govenor? Check to see if the cable from the gas peddle runs right to the carb.
Maybe some pics would be helpful as well, pretty much everybody on here is visually inclined.:mrgreen: |
Re: G16 governor cable issue??
Sounds like they bypassed the governor. You can adjust it at the pedal and at the carb (you'll need two 10 mm wrenches). Just make sure the throttle on the carb completely closes when letting off the pedal otherwise it will backfire when coasting.
